Lake sediment survey, Operation Treasure Hunt, NTS 42E, F, L, Nakina-Longlac area, northwestern Ontario, 1999.

Survey Description


In September and October 1999, lake sediment samples were collected at 2467 sites in the Nakina-Longlac area, northwestern Ontario, as part of Operation Treasure Hunt, Area B.

The data are published in Ontario Geological Survey Open File Report OFR6035 and Miscellaneous Release-Data, MRD064.

The data are also part of a compilation database, Lake Geochemistry of Ontario – 2019.

The geographic extent of the survey is defined by the following polygons:

  • Covers parts of NTS 42E (Longlac), 42F (Hornepayne) and 42L (Nakina) in the Nakina-Longlac area, northwestern Ontario.  The centre of the study area is located approximately 134 km east of Lake Nipigon and 250 km northeast of Thunder Bay.  The Trans Canada Highway runs through the southern part of the study area.
